The EADJ Crappinema Presents Sol Goode

You know what the worst kind of "bad" movie is? The kind that isn't so bad that you can revel in its awfulness. The kind of lazily competent film that avoids camp and kitsch but never aspires to becoming anything memorable. "Sol Goode" is that kind of "bad" movie: a frustratingly terrible film that simply goes through the motions and never surprises you.

Well, maybe the only surprise in this whole schmear is that so many fairly famous stars had nothing else to do those few weeks of shooting.









































The following 2 minute clip pretty much tells you all you need to know about this movie and its comedic stylings:






















I'm guessing they were going for "Swingers" meets "When Harry Met Sally." And they ended up with "punch in the mouth" meets "scabies."

Overall grade: F
